Storm Chasers w/ Jeff Brown's avatar

I would have taken Sykes over Atkins for sure. I've never been that high on AA. Marina Mabrey would have provided more spacing and outside shooting that the Storm need. But she's actually shooting below 30% from three this season. And Slim is a much better defender. So of those 3, I would have been good with Sykes or Mabrey, but would choose Sykes if I had to.

Regarding the losing streak, I think a lot of things are in play. But #1 is probably the fact that they haven't been good defensively. They've given up 90 points or more in 4 out of the 5 losses. For a team that "hangs their hat on defense" and has struggled this year at times to score, they can't give up 90 points or more and expect to win. And they haven't. I think there have been some coaching mistakes along the way. I think Gabby and Skylar haven't played as well recently. But it's the defense.
